Why does my Rover 200 radiator fan stay on when the engine is off?

three possibilities , fan thermostat switch is bad or cooling fan relay is bad, or radiator is low on coolant (possibly due to a leak - check reservoir & top up if needed).

Why does the radiator fan stay on constantly on a 1992 Toyota celica gt?

Replace the fan relay (in fuse box under the hood)... it is locked in the on position
